Emporia lost against Bishop Carroll back in October of 2023, and unfortunately they wound up with the same result on Saturday. The Emporia Spartans fell just short of the Bishop Carroll Golden Eagles by a score of 2-1. The Spartans haven't had much luck with the Golden Eagles recently, as the team's come up short the last four times they've met.
Emporia started the match hot and won the first set, but they struggled down the stretch and lost the last two. Once all was said and done, the final score wound up at 22-25, 25-18, 25-19.
Emporia's defeat shouldn't obscure the performances of Molly Williams, who had 12 digs and two aces, and Ryane Howe, who had six digs and 16 assists. That's the most aces Williams has posted since back in August.
Even though they lost, Emporia kept the net locked down and finished the game with ten blocks. That strong performance was nothing new for the team: they've now had at least five blocks in seven consecutive contests.
Emporia's loss dropped their record down to 21-12. As for Bishop Carroll, they have been performing incredibly well recently as they've won 12 of their last 13 games, which provided a nice bump to their 27-7 record this season.
